Alison Wright is a seasoned professional in guest experience management, currently serving as Senior Director of Guest Experiences for the Golden State Warriors since September 2021. Previously, Alison held various roles with Olympia Entertainment, including Guest Strategy Manager and Guest Experience Manager, where responsibilities ranged from developing communication strategies to enhancing employee engagement. Alison's extensive experience also includes key positions at Palace Sports & Entertainment as Senior Manager of Guest Experience and ESPN Wide World of Sports, focusing on volunteer operations and community outreach. With a Master's degree in Sport Administration and a Bachelor's in Sport Management and Business Administration from Central Michigan University, Alison has demonstrated strong leadership and operational skills across multiple high-profile sports and entertainment organizations.

The Golden State Warriors organization is a charter member of the National Basketball Association. Founded in 1946, the Warriors called the city of Philadelphia home for 16 memorable years before moving to the West Coast in 1962 to become the San Francisco Warriors and ultimately, in 1971, the Golden State Warriors when the team moved to its current home in Oakland. The team’s storied history includes five NBA Championships, six of the NBA’s 50 Greatest Players and 27 members of Naismith Memorial Basketball Hall of Fame. The Warriors also were recipients of the 2014 and 2016 Sports Team of the Year Award by the Sports Business Journal/Daily and recognized again this year as a Finalist for the award.
